NHibernate SchemaExport с созданными свойствами - PullRequest
0 голосов
/ 18 декабря 2008

Мне интересно, есть ли способ получить SchemaExport для генерации и идентификационный столбец для сгенерированного свойства.

<id name="Id" column="Id" type="Guid">
  <generator class="guid.comb" />
</id>
<property name="OrderNumber" column="OrderNumber" type="Int32" generated="insert"/>

С учетом приведенного выше сопоставления ShcemaExport не делает столбец OrderNumber столбцом Identity.

Грег

1 Ответ

1 голос
/ 21 декабря 2008

Я понял это с помощью Фабио Мауло:

<property name="OrderNumber" generated="insert" update="false">
  <column name ="OrderNumber" sql-type="int identity" not-null="true"/>
</property> 
...